页面内容:
什么是DOS?
DOS是如何工作的?
DOS的优点和缺点

如果你曾经对DOS感到好奇,那么这篇文章将帮助你理解它是什么。

操作系统是任何计算机的核心。没有操作系统,计算机就只是消耗电力的机器。要让计算机发挥作用,需要操作系统作为硬件、软件和人类交互的桥梁。

其中一种操作系统曾经是DOS,通称为MS-DOS。在80年代和90年代初,当用户界面还没有成为主流时,它非常流行。但是,40年后的今天,DOS已经很少被提及了。那么,DOS到底是什么呢?它与我们今天使用的操作系统有什么不同呢?让我们一起来了解一下。

什么是DOS?

DOS或MS-DOS是Microsoft磁盘操作系统的缩写。通常在黑色屏幕上以文字形式出现,MS-DOS看起来很像今天电脑上的普通命令提示符。如你所料,这个操作系统需要输入书面命令来操作。

然而,DOS 并不总是我们熟知的 "MS-DOS"。它最初出现在早期的 IBM 计算机中。后来,微软重新包装的版本成为了今天我们所熟知的主要 DOS 系统。但在早期,它被授权为 PC DOS 1.0,由微软拥有并申请了专利。

后来,它被微软收购,并在1988年之后成为了这家软件巨头的主要操作系统,尤其是在x86架构发布之后。然而,所有MS-DOS的生产都在2000年停止了,标志着这款非凡的操作系统长达29年的生命周期的结束。

然而,这个操作系统使微软成为了我们今天所熟知的软件开发巨头。但是,在图形用户界面出现之前,DOS 经历了许多升级,例如:

    • MS-DOS 1、2、3
    • MS-DOS 4.0、6 和 7 - 辅助升级版
    • 作为Windows 95、98等一部分的MS-DOS 7、8

但到了Windows 2000,微软已经停止对这些基于命令行的操作系统进行升级,因为它们的发展空间已经越来越有限。另一方面,微软自己的图形用户界面操作系统(Windows)取得了巨大的成功。这标志着DOS长达30至32年的统治和发展宣告结束。

DOS是如何工作的?

DOS的基础知识和使用它一样简单。当然,现代操作系统用户可能对此一无所知,但它只需要一组特定而唯一的元素才能正常工作。那么它究竟是如何工作的呢?

它使用ROM(只读存储器)读取MBR(主引导记录)。然后,它通过引导加载程序将控制权传递给MBR。然而,引导记录将DOS加载到内存中,使其能够完全控制。接着,一系列操作发生,例如:

    • 计算机通过磁盘(如当时称为磁驱动器的硬盘驱动器)传输存储的数据
    • 将数据作为输出传输到外部设备,如打印机、显示器、第二屏幕等
    • DOS 内置的文件管理功能,类似于当今更先进的 Windows 资源管理器,对存储设备上的文件和命令进行读写操作
    • 通过各种 API(输入/输出、内存管理、打开或关闭程序)来处理计算机的工作
    • 它还处理用户提供的输入,因为这是人机交互的主要功能

这些是DOS主要的工作方式。然而,它主要通过两个核心特性运行:CLI(命令行界面)和管理。前者处理键盘输入,因为DOS没有GUI来接收鼠标输入。而后者则负责管理文件、操作系统、系统内存等。

DOS 优缺点

关于优缺点的问题通常会针对相关且经常使用的事物提出。DOS是一种过时的技术,如今只在少数情况下使用。因此,讨论它的优点和缺点确实是相关的,如下所述:

优点:

    • 由于其类似于BIOS的访问方式,可以直接与计算机中安装的硬件进行交互
    • 体积小巧,启动速度快,比大多数现代操作系统都要快
    • 提供了一种快速的解决方案,可以在不依赖现代操作系统限制的情况下执行常见操作,如格式化磁盘
    • 需要的存储空间少得多

缺点:

    • 在2022年已经严重过时
    • 他们在使用内存方面有困难,因为限制大约只有640MB
    • 操作不易,因为每个命令都需要输入指令

虽然你仍能在某些计算机中找到DOS的踪影,但它已经有点过时了。除了故障排除、格式化等用途外,很少有其他使用它的必要。

DOS FAQ 是 "DOS 常见问题解答" 的缩写,它是一份关于 DOS 操作系统的常见问题和解答集合。DOS(Disk Operating System)是微软公司早期推出的一种磁盘操作系统,主要用于个人计算机。FAQ 列表通常包含用户在使用 DOS 时可能遇到的问题、解决方法、技巧和相关信息。

如果您还有其他问题,这里有一些常见问题的解答:

DOS(Disk Operating System)是用于个人计算机的一种操作系统,主要用于以下几个方面: 1. 文件管理:DOS 提供了命令行界面来创建、删除、移动、重命名文件和目录。 2. 程序执行:用户可以通过命令行直接运行可执行程序,如游戏、文字处理软件和其他应用。 3. 设备控制:DOS 允许用户直接与硬件设备交互,例如打印机、磁盘驱动器等。 4. 批处理作业:用户可以编写批处理文件(.bat),包含一系列命令,以自动化执行常见任务。 5. 基本网络功能:虽然有限,但DOS支持一些基本的网络操作,如文件传输和通信。 6. 开发环境:DOS 上有各种编程语言的编译器和开发工具,允许程序员创建新的应用程序。 7. 系统维护:DOS 提供了一些实用工具,用于磁盘清理、磁盘检查和系统修复。 DOS 在 1980 年代到 1990 年代初是个人电脑上广泛使用的操作系统,尤其是在微软的 MS-DOS 和IBM 的 PC DOS 下。随着Windows等图形用户界面(GUI)操作系统的兴起,DOS 的使用逐渐减少,但在某些特定领域和老式系统中仍然有其存在。

DOS(磁盘操作系统)是一种通过在计算机上输入命令行来传输数据的操作系统。它允许用户操作连接到计算机的各种设备,如打印机、显示器和其他外部设备。

2. DOS命令仍然被使用吗?

虽然DOS已经非常过时,但它仍然在某些方面被使用。如今,在每一台基于Windows的计算机中,都有PowerShell或命令提示符。它允许他们使用与DOS相同的命令来解决硬件问题或应对故障。

3. 命令提示符和MS-DOS是一样的吗?

虽然它们具有相同的属性,但还是有一些不同的。与MS-DOS不同,命令提示符是基于GUI的,因此它接受鼠标输入。